Nightly rates dip to around USD 155 in February, roughly 40% below the priciest month in December when rates peak near USD 258. Based on Klook booking data, July 2025 – June 2026.

Premium rooms offer the best balance of price and comfort at about USD 217 per night; the biggest jump is from premium to luxury (an increase of USD 342), and top-tier rates run about 5.1× those at the bottom. Based on Klook booking data, August 2025 – July 2026.

More about London hotels

What staying in London feels like

Staying in London spans a wide price range — the top hotels run about five times pricier than the most affordable options — so you can opt for tight-budget economy rooms or splurge on very premium stays. The best balance for value sits in the premium tier, where nightly rates typically hit the sweet spot between comfort and cost.

How hotel classes compare and who they suit

Economy rooms are the most affordable choice and suit travellers prioritising cost over extras. Standard rooms step up modestly in comfort and work well for most travellers who want a bit more space without a large price jump. The premium tier is the standout value and represents the biggest sensible upgrade for those seeking noticeably better accommodation without leaping to the top end. Moving from premium to luxury is the largest price leap — that final jump suits travellers after a high-end, flagship experience and willing to pay substantially more.

When travellers from Malaysia typically book

For travellers from Malaysia, the priciest month is December and the cheapest month is February; a budget-led trip tends to work best in February when rates are notably lower. Rooms here are usually booked about a month in advance, so you can keep plans fairly flexible but consider locking in bookings earlier if travelling in December.
